When Should My Youngster Have Their Initial Dental Visit?



For a lot of youngsters, it's suggested to schedule their first dental check out by the age of one to make sure correct oral health care from a very early age. This early go to permits the pediatric dentist to check the development of your child's teeth, give advice on appropriate dental hygiene techniques, and discover any type of possible issues beforehand. It likewise helps your kid become acquainted with the oral workplace atmosphere, lowering stress and anxiety during future check outs.


Throughout the first oral visit, the dental expert will certainly analyze your kid's mouth, gum tissues, and any arising teeth. What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?



Typical pediatric oral treatments commonly consist of regular cleansings, oral fillings, and fluoride therapies. Regular cleanings are essential for keeping your kid's dental health and wellness by getting rid of plaque and tartar accumulation that can lead to dental caries and gum condition. These cleanings are usually executed by a dental hygienist who'll also give beneficial ideas on correct dental health strategies for your kid.

Dental fillings prevail treatments to deal with dental caries in youngsters. The dentist will get rid of the decayed part of the tooth and fill the room with a product such as composite resin or amalgam to restore the tooth's feature and avoid further degeneration.

Fluoride treatments are one more usual procedure in pediatric dentistry. Fluoride helps to reinforce the enamel of the teeth, making them much more immune to decay. These therapies are typically recommended by dental practitioners to aid stop cavities and keep good dental health.

Other usual pediatric oral treatments may include dental sealers, extractions, and orthodontic evaluations. These procedures aim to ensure your kid's teeth are healthy and balanced and properly lined up as they expand.

Just How Can I Help My Child With Dental Health in the house?



To aid preserve your kid's oral wellness in between oral brows through, ensuring appropriate dental health at home is vital. Begin by instructing your child the value of brushing their teeth at least tw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Manage them while cleaning to ensure they're making use of the correct strategy and reaching all areas of their mouth. Urge them to spit out the toothpaste as opposed to swallowing it.

Flossing aids eliminate food particles and plaque from in between the teeth where a tooth brush can not reach. Take into consideration using enjoyable flavored floss or floss picks to make the process extra enjoyable for your child.

Restriction sugary snacks and drinks in your youngster's diet regimen to avoid dental caries. Opt for water as the main beverage and offer healthy snacks like fruits, veggies, and cheese. Finally, schedule routine oral examinations to ensure your kid's dental health gets on track.
